  As [draft-ietf-p2psip-base-03] said: “RELOAD is designed to support a 
variety of applications, including P2P multimedia communications with the 
Session Initiation Protocol [I-D.ietf-p2psip-sip]. RELOAD allows the 
definition of new application usages. ” I think this draft has given an 
example following this guideline. There is still one important issue to be 
badly noticed and discussed: 
For RELOAD is “designed specifically to meet the requirements for a P2P 
protocol to support SIP” [draft-ietf-p2psip-base-03], it is applied to 
support content sharing in this draft, are there some specific 
requirements for content sharing usage that are too different from the SIP 
usage for RELOAD to support ? Or if you would make some extensions, which 
part needs extension and to what extent? 
  I think this question would be general for all the P2P application usage 
which is inclined to use RELOAD. It is necessary to clarify the specific 
requirements, especially those are not supported well by current RELOAD.
